A imagem pode ser uma representação.
Veja as especificações para detalhes do produto.
W79E532A40PL

W79E532A40PL

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, electronic devices
  • Characteristics: High-performance, low-power consumption
  • Package: PLCC (Plastic Leaded Chip Carrier)
  • Essence: Integrated circuit for controlling and managing electronic systems
  • Packaging/Quantity: Individually packaged, quantity varies based on supplier

Specifications

  • Architecture: 8-bit
  • CPU Speed: Up to 20 MHz
  • Program Memory: 32 KB Flash
  • Data Memory: 2 KB RAM
  • I/O Pins: 40
  • Timers/Counters: 3
  • Communication Interfaces: UART, SPI, I2C
  • Operating Voltage: 2.7V - 5.5V
  • Operating Temperature: -40°C to +85°C

Detailed Pin Configuration

The W79E532A40PL microcontroller has a total of 40 pins. The pin configuration is as follows:

  1. VDD - Power supply voltage
  2. P0.0 - General-purpose I/O pin
  3. P0.1 - General-purpose I/O pin
  4. P0.2 - General-purpose I/O pin
  5. P0.3 - General-purpose I/O pin
  6. P0.4 - General-purpose I/O pin
  7. P0.5 - General-purpose I/O pin
  8. P0.6 - General-purpose I/O pin
  9. P0.7 - General-purpose I/O pin
  10. RST - Reset pin
  11. XTAL1 - Crystal oscillator input
  12. XTAL2 - Crystal oscillator output
  13. P1.0 - General-purpose I/O pin
  14. P1.1 - General-purpose I/O pin
  15. P1.2 - General-purpose I/O pin
  16. P1.3 - General-purpose I/O pin
  17. P1.4 - General-purpose I/O pin
  18. P1.5 - General-purpose I/O pin
  19. P1.6 - General-purpose I/O pin
  20. P1.7 - General-purpose I/O pin
  21. EA/VPP - External Access/Programming Enable
  22. ALE/PROG - Address Latch Enable/Program Enable
  23. PSEN - Program Store Enable
  24. P2.0 - General-purpose I/O pin
  25. P2.1 - General-purpose I/O pin
  26. P2.2 - General-purpose I/O pin
  27. P2.3 - General-purpose I/O pin
  28. P2.4 - General-purpose I/O pin
  29. P2.5 - General-purpose I/O pin
  30. P2.6 - General-purpose I/O pin
  31. P2.7 - General-purpose I/O pin
  32. RXD - UART Receive Data
  33. TXD - UART Transmit Data
  34. INT0 - External Interrupt 0
  35. INT1 - External Interrupt 1
  36. T0 - Timer 0 External Input
  37. T1 - Timer 1 External Input
  38. WR - External Data Memory Write Control
  39. RD - External Data Memory Read Control
  40. VSS - Ground

Functional Features

  • High-performance 8-bit microcontroller suitable for embedded systems and electronic devices.
  • Low-power consumption, making it ideal for battery-powered applications.
  • Integrated Flash memory for program storage and RAM for data storage.
  • Multiple communication interfaces (UART, SPI, I2C) for easy integration with other devices.
  • Built-in timers/counters for precise timing and event management.

Advantages and Disadvantages

Advantages: - High-performance and low-power consumption combination. - Ample program and data memory for most applications. - Versatile communication interfaces for easy integration. - Wide operating voltage range allows flexibility in power supply options.

Disadvantages: - Limited I/O pins compared to some other microcontrollers. - Lack of advanced features found in more specialized microcontrollers.

Working Principles

The W79E532A40PL microcontroller operates based on an 8-bit architecture. It executes instructions stored in its Flash memory and manipulates data stored in RAM. The CPU fetches instructions from the program memory, performs necessary calculations or operations, and controls the I/O pins accordingly. The microcontroller can communicate with external devices through its UART, SPI, and I2C interfaces. It also utilizes timers/counters for precise timing and event management.

Detailed Application Field Plans

The W79E532A40PL microcontroller finds applications in various fields, including but not limited to:

  1. Home automation systems
  2. Industrial control systems
  3. Automotive electronics
  4. Consumer electronics
  5. Medical devices
  6. Internet of Things (IoT) devices 7

Liste 10 perguntas e respostas comuns relacionadas à aplicação de W79E532A40PL em soluções técnicas

Sure! Here are 10 common questions and answers related to the application of W79E532A40PL in technical solutions:

  1. Q: What is the W79E532A40PL microcontroller used for? A: The W79E532A40PL is a microcontroller commonly used in various technical solutions, such as industrial control systems, consumer electronics, and automotive applications.

  2. Q: What is the maximum clock frequency supported by the W79E532A40PL? A: The W79E532A40PL supports a maximum clock frequency of 40 MHz.

  3. Q: How much program memory does the W79E532A40PL have? A: The W79E532A40PL has 32 KB of program memory.

  4. Q: Can I expand the program memory of the W79E532A40PL? A: No, the program memory of the W79E532A40PL cannot be expanded externally.

  5. Q: What is the voltage supply range for the W79E532A40PL? A: The W79E532A40PL operates within a voltage supply range of 2.7V to 5.5V.

  6. Q: Does the W79E532A40PL support analog-to-digital conversion (ADC)? A: No, the W79E532A40PL does not have an integrated ADC.

  7. Q: How many general-purpose I/O pins does the W79E532A40PL have? A: The W79E532A40PL has a total of 32 general-purpose I/O pins.

  8. Q: Can the W79E532A40PL communicate using serial protocols like UART or SPI? A: Yes, the W79E532A40PL supports serial communication protocols such as UART and SPI.

  9. Q: Is the W79E532A40PL suitable for low-power applications? A: Yes, the W79E532A40PL has power-saving features like sleep mode and idle mode, making it suitable for low-power applications.

  10. Q: What development tools are available for programming the W79E532A40PL? A: There are various development tools available, including integrated development environments (IDEs) and compilers, that support programming the W79E532A40PL in languages like C or assembly.

Please note that these answers are general and may vary depending on the specific implementation and datasheet of the microcontroller.